Hey guys! I just got my first solo chickens (family has had some for years) and I have some questions. Due to the egg shortage, I had to get breeds I'm not familiar with. Tractor Supply told me these were Brahmas and Saphire Skys. I know the yellows are Brahmas but does anyone know if the gray ones are Saphire Skys? Also, do you know how old these look? They told me 3 weeks but they seem small for that age.

I'm pretty sure only one of the Brahmas is a hen. But not 100%

Cute! Ive never heard of Sapphire Sky. Must be another hatchery designer mix.

I definitely don't think they're 3 weeks. I'd guess under a week since they're mainly fuzz instead of feathered.
